Capita has an employee rating of 3.0 out of 5 stars, based on 8,143 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have an average working experience there. The Capita employ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Telecommunications industry (3.6 stars).

Pros

Opportunities, support and encouragement to seek promotion and take on more responsibility. Flexibility (although dependent on role and business needs) to move location or work at home if you need to. Encouragement to love what you do, if you're not happy with what you are currently doing then there is flexibility to move teams, apply for other roles internally or change your job role slightly to suit you. Open discussions with management about concerns and steps taken to resolve. Can opt into training days if they are relevant to your post. Great atmosphere, sociable office, employees engaged, approachable management. Brilliant graduate scheme, although very competitive. Clear set objectives - personal and team each month.

Cons

Because of the size of the company it may not be the same experience across the board but I think in general a great business to work for.

Pros

Friendly bunch of graduates you get to meet.

Cons

DON'T SIGN THAT CONTRACT - (AVOID AT ALL COSTS) 1- Definitely not in the same league as their competitors, they have no wide client base and their training is wholly based on self-learning whereby graduates are endlessly reading academic text-books, then eventually get examined. 2- The most painful truth is that at the end of all that learning there isn't a job offer and no call from their dedicated recruitment team who are supposed to be placing trained graduates with one of their "FANCY CLIENTS", this problem is found across all streams whether Developers, Testers or Business Analysts. 3- Supervisors can be moody at times and difficult to get along with.

On the up

Recommend
CEO approval
Business Outlook

Pros

The relatively new CEO is clearly making some much needed improvements: better technology, greater communication, enhanced HR practices and a logical organisational structure. There is a degree of flexible working and the new offices are nice and in a great location.

Cons

Too much adherence to antiquated policies that make you feel more like a number than someone who is valued. Below market pay and incentives. At times it feels like you're only part of a small division rather than a big company with broader goals and ambitions. Knowledge management and sharing experiences is hard to find.
